READ THIS FIRST
---------------

Open the *-hdr.jpg files on an HDR display with the screen brightness at about
50-70%, not at 100%.

This sounds backwards and it is the single thing most people get wrong. A gain
map works by pushing highlights ABOVE paper white. At full brightness the
display has already spent its headroom, so there is nowhere left to go and the
effect largely disappears. Turn the brightness down and the photo comes alive.

Each scene ships as a pair:

  *-sdr.jpg   an ordinary JPEG — the "before"
  *-hdr.jpg   the same pixels plus an ISO 21496-1 gain map — the "after"

The two files in a pair have the same base image. Measured, the average RGB
levels differ by less than 0.1 of a level — that is JPEG recompression noise,
not an edit. Nothing was brightened, saturated or graded. On an SDR screen the
pair looks identical, and that is the point: the difference lives entirely in
the gain map.


WHAT MAKEHDR DOES
-----------------

You hand it a JPEG you already have. It writes an ISO 21496-1 gain map into the
file — the standard behind Apple's Adaptive HDR. On an HDR display the
highlights go past paper white. On anything else it stays an ordinary JPEG that
opens everywhere.

Video works the same way: it re-encodes through VideoToolbox to 10-bit BT.2020
with PQ or HLG, with no resolution cap. A browser cannot do that part.

Nothing is generated and nothing is uploaded. It is a deterministic calculation
over the luminance already in the file, running entirely on device. That second
part is why the first users showed up: real estate photographers handle photos
of houses that are not listed yet, and every other converter is a website you
upload to.


THE LIMITATION, UP FRONT
------------------------

On an SDR screen the output looks identical to the input. That is the
compatibility guarantee, not a bug.

And if a highlight is already clipped in the source JPEG, there is no detail
left to recover — the gain map does not invent any. It lifts what is there, and
a blown-out area stays flat. This is a delivery format, not a rescue tool.

Any before/after you see rendered on a web page, including the screenshots in
the App Store listing, is a simulation. The files in this kit are the real
thing.


ABOUT THE SAMPLE IMAGES
-----------------------

The three source images in this kit are AI-generated, and then converted by
MakeHDR exactly the way a photograph would be. Saying so up front because it
matters in two directions:

- The conversion itself uses no AI. It is fixed arithmetic out of ISO 21496-1
  over the luminance already in the file. What MakeHDR does not use AI for is
  building the gain map; where the input pixels came from is irrelevant to it.
- Because they are synthetic, these files carry no model release and no stock
  licence. You can publish them as they are, with no strings and nothing to
  clear with anyone.
